Understanding Odds EuroLeague

When it comes to betting on the EuroLeague, understanding the different types of odds EuroLeague is essential. Odds represent the probability of a particular outcome occurring, and they are typically expressed in three formats: fractional, decimal, and moneyline. Each format has its own advantages, and bettors should be comfortable with all three.
